What You'll Do

Reporting to the Construction Manager, the Site Supervisor is responsible for managing and overseeing all daily on-site construction activities. This role leads site crews to ensure projects are executed safely, efficiently, on schedule, and within budget. The Site Supervisor serves as the primary point of contact for the Project Manager, subcontractors, and the client, and is accountable for timely and accurate crew timesheet submission.

Key Responsibilities

The responsibilities include, but may not be limited to:

  • Oversee and coordinate all on-site construction activities to ensure compliance with project drawings, specifications, schedules, budgets, and quality standards
  • Lead, supervise, and support site crews, fostering productivity, accountability, and teamwork
  • Ensure daily completion and submission of crew timesheets
  • Act as the primary liaison between the company, client representatives, subcontractors, and on-site personnel
  • Promote a strong safety culture by leading by example and ensuring adherence to company safety policies and procedures
  • Document and report all incidents and injuries, including completion of required reports and communication with the Safety Manager
  • Collaborate with the Project Manager to meet construction timelines through effective planning and use of manpower, materials, tools, and equipment
  • Monitor and maintain quality of workmanship in accordance with design documents and project requirements
  • Mentor, train, and motivate crew members to support continuous improvement and safe work practices
  • Coordinate with the Project Manager and client to review, track, and resolve RFIs (Requests for Information) and COs (Change Orders)
  • Support internal and external audits, inspections, and compliance activities

Additional Information

This position is designated as safety-sensitive making employment contingent upon the successful completion of pre-employment drug and alcohol testing, as well as criminal and general background checks.

Schedule

  • Schedule rotations range from 4 days on / 3 days off or 8 days on / 6 days off, or 14 days on/ 7 day off, etc.
  • Standard workdays are 10 hours (7:00 a.m. – 5:30 p.m.)
  • Overtime paid at time and a half after 10 hours per day and 40 hours per week
  • Out-of-town work includes either all-inclusive camp accommodations or LOA and individual accommodations (project dependent)

Requirements

What We're Looking For

  • Degree in Construction Management or a related field, or a Journeyperson PSE/Electrician designation
  • Valid driver’s license with an acceptable driving record
  • 5–7 years of experience in the construction industry
  • Experience in medium- to high-voltage substation construction is an asset
  • Working knowledge of construction methods, safety regulations, scheduling, cost control, quality management, and interpretation of engineering drawings
  • Willingness and ability to travel to project sites as required
